Cleveland Browns quarterback Josh McCown exited Monday night's Week 12 game against the Baltimore Ravens with a right (throwing) shoulder injury.
McCown got off to a slow start, completing just two of his first seven passes, but he was on fire heading into halftime completing 16-of-26 passes for 189 yards and one touchdown. McCown threw for just 23 yards in the second half before getting leveled by two Ravens defenders on a deep shot to Travis Benjamin late in the third quarter.
With Johnny Manziel serving as the third-stringer, Cleveland turned to backup Austin Davis, who promptly led the Browns on a game-tying drive. McCown's status will be updated after the game. If he misses time, it'll be interesting to see what the Browns do.
